Specifically, in smartctl output, how is LifeTime(hours) calculated? I'm assuming it's one of the following:
The difference (in hours) between the time of the test and the manufacture date of the drive.
The difference (in hours) between the time of the test and the first powered-on date of the drive.
The difference (in hours) between the time of the test (in terms of "drive running hours") and the total number of "drive running hours".
*By "drive running hours", I mean a running total of the number of hours a drive has been powered on. (Analogy: Airplane engines don't have odometers like cars. Rather, they usually show the number of hours the engines have been running. I'm using "drive running hours" to mean something similar, but for hard drives)
Example smartctl output:
=== START OF READ SMART DATA SECTION ===
SMART Self-test log structure revision number 1
Num Test_Description Status Remaining LifeTime(hours) LBA_of_first_error
# 1 Short offline Completed without error 00% 22057 -
# 2 Short offline Completed without error 00% 22057 -
# 3 Extended offline Completed without error 00% 22029 -
# 4 Extended offline Completed without error 00% 21958 -